Paper & Card Stocks:
Bottom Layer: Eco Luxury Sailor Blue OR Bitter Roast Card cut to 120x180mm (depending on your choice)
Middle Layer: Zsa Zsa Poppy Paper cut to 175x115mm
Printed Layer: Botany Naturaliste Paper cut to 170x110mm
Designer Paper: Claire Choc OR Blue on Natural cut to 62x110mm
Envelope: Botany Naturaliste 130x190mm - Invitation size
Envelope Liner: Zsa Zsa Poppy - cut from template
Other Supplies Used:
• ipaper Sailor Blue OR Bitter Roast 9mm DF Satin Ribbon.
• ipaper 9mm Double Sided Tissue Tape for adhering layers together.
• Rotary Paper Trimmer or Scalpel, Metal Rule & Cutting Mat for trimming papers to size.
• ipaper iap Envelope liner template to t 130x190 (invitation) envelope – sold as a kit for all iap envelopes
• IPB 33 Crystal Stud Gold

Method:
1. Open the free required MS Word printing template or use your preferred computer program to create your invitation wording.
2. Insert your own wording, change fonts, formatting and colours, as required.
3. Duplicate the layout as instructed in the template.
4. TEST PRINT a sample and check the quality and layout before sending the entire job to print. Our papers (not card) are laser
printer preferred. However, depending on your printer and settings, you may achieve suitable results from an inkjet printer.
5. Trim your test print to the correct size using the cutting guides printed from the template. Check. Make any adjustments to your
MS Word le and continue printing a test sheet until you are happy with the results.
6. Once printed, trim all layers to the correct sizes, (use the cut marks on the printed sheet).
7. Run Tissue Tape around all edges and as close to the edge as possible to prevent lifting.
8. Measure and cut 130mm lengths of Sailor Blue OR Bitter Roast 9mm ribbon. Depending on colour combo you’re using. Run the
Tissue Tape along the ribbon and adhere over the join of the two papers. ‘Tuck’ the 10mm ends of the ribbon around the papers
and adhere.
9. Assemble all layers as shown in the picture.
Envelope Liner:
1. Position the template over the designer paper and trace around it in pencil.
2. Cut out the template using sharp scissors on the inside of the line.
3. Run glue tape around the top of the envelope liner only.
4. Slide into the envelope and press to adhere.
